Kilo (k)

Definition: An SI prefix denoting a factor of 10³ — one thousand times the base unit.

History: One of the original six metric prefixes adopted by the French Academy of Sciences in 1795, alongside hecto-, deka-, deci-, centi-, and milli-.

Current use: The most familiar SI prefix in daily life — kilograms, kilometers, and kilowatts are all in routine common use worldwide.

Centi (c)

Definition: An SI prefix denoting a factor of 10⁻² — one hundredth of the base unit.

History: One of the original six metric prefixes adopted in France in 1795, from the Latin 'centum' (hundred).

Current use: Extremely common in everyday measurement — centimeters for length and centiliters for small liquid volumes are used worldwide.

How Prefix Conversion Works

The Formula

Every SI prefix is defined by a fixed power-of-ten multiplier relative to the unprefixed base value. To convert a value from one prefix scale to another:

result = value × (multiplier of "From" prefix ÷ multiplier of "To" prefix)

For Kilo → Centi: multiply by 100000. For example, 1 k × 100000 = 100000 c.

A History of Powers of Ten

The original six metric prefixes — kilo, hecto, deka, deci, centi, milli — were adopted by the French Academy of Sciences in 1795 alongside the metric system itself. As science and industry needed to describe ever-larger and ever-smaller quantities, the CGPM (Conférence Générale des Poids et Mesures) extended the table repeatedly: mega and micro in 1960 when the modern SI was formalized, giga and nano the same year, tera and pico following soon after, then peta/femto (1975), exa/atto (1975), and finally zetta/zepto and yotta/yocto in 1991 — the classical range covered on this page. In 2022 the CGPM went further still, adding ronna/ronto and quetta/quecto to keep pace with data-storage and astrophysical quantities that had begun to outgrow even yotta.

Why a Prefix-Only Converter Is Useful

Every other unit converter on this site attaches these same prefixes to one specific base unit — grams, watts, bytes, farads — because that's how the prefix is actually used in practice. But the underlying math of "how much bigger is giga than mega" never changes no matter which unit it's modifying, so it's often faster to reason about the prefix scale on its own: quickly checking that a "giga" figure is a billion and not a million, or converting a "nano" measurement from one datasheet into the "micro" scale used by a different one, without needing to know or care what physical quantity either figure describes.

Is giga a billion or a million?

Giga is always a billion (10⁹) times the base unit — a common point of confusion is with "mega," which is a million (10⁶). The two are frequently mixed up in casual conversation about data storage and computing speed, which is exactly the kind of mistake this converter is designed to catch.

What does "None (base unit)" mean in the unit list?

"None (base unit)" represents a value with no prefix attached at all — a plain gram, meter, or watt rather than a kilogram, kilometer, or milliwatt. It's included so you can convert directly between an unprefixed value and any prefixed scale, such as figuring out how many kilo- units equal one plain (unprefixed) unit.

Are ronna, ronto, quetta, and quecto included here?

Not yet — this page covers the classical SI prefix range from yotta (10²⁴) down to yocto (10⁻²⁴), which was complete from 1991 until 2022. The newer 2022 additions (ronna/ronna-, quetta/quecto) sit beyond even yotta and yocto and aren't included in this table.
